Cher’s new album to feature songs from 60s
- 0 Comments
Pop superstar Cher is coming out with a brand new album featuring songs from the classic 60s era.
The 62-year-old star said that she wants to pay tribute to the classic era through her next disc.
“I’m planning an album of all these great songs from the ’60s that I’ve never covered before,” the Daily Star quoted her as telling the New York Post’s Page Six.
“It was such a magical time for music – groups like The Beatles, the Hollies, the Zombies, the Kinks, the (Rolling) Stones and singers like (Bob) Dylan and Otis Redding…
“I want to pay tribute to a time when I used to listen to music on my little transistor radio or on my AM radio in my Ford Mustang,” she added. (ANI)
